Ticket #0883 — Missed pick-up during Larchmont office move

During yesterday's phased relocation to the Carrow Street premises, the scheduled courier failed to collect the sealed records carton staged at reception. The carton remains under lock in the records room, seal verified intact this morning. A replacement collection is booked for Thursday at 9:15. Records team: release it only per the confidential hand-over instruction below.

courier memo of bawef-kaguf: the briion quenox courier leaves the tamdor aldius joreth belion julir joreth wenix pelath ledger at gate 7145 under passcode 571533

Welcome to the Larkfield SDK team! Quick context: we maintain two client SDKs, Swiftbranch (mobile) and Tidemark (web), and we're obsessive about feature parity between them. If a method ships in one, it ships in the other within the same sprint — no exceptions. To run the parity test harness locally, you'll need the shared signing secret in your .env. Add this line to get started:

secret setting of tahof-fafog: COURIER_KEY20=8d791c868c068a0d70e6

Plugin authors: please note that the canary gate in Fluxharbor evaluates your health-check results in fixed windows, not continuously, so a plugin that reports intermittently may trip the abort threshold even when the service is healthy. Emit a verdict at least once per window, and prefer explicit PASS over silence. Also be aware that rollback is automatic once two consecutive windows fail; there is no override hook exposed to plugins. The gate's evaluation windows and thresholds are defined by the constants below.

constants for yagaf-taweg:
WEIGHTS = {
    "belael": 881,
    "pelael": 167,
    "ulaix": 116,
}

Q: Why are we moving cron jobs into Loomway instead of just fixing the cron boxes?

A: Short version: cron has no retries, no visibility, and the Harkness migration killed the old scheduler hosts anyway. Loomway gives us backoff, alerting, and an audit trail per run. When reviewing a migration PR, check that the schedule string matches the old crontab and that idempotency keys are set. The full migration checklist and reviewer notes live on the wiki page here.

operations page: https://confluence.lumicsys.internal/projects/display/projects/display